You would have to make a couple of changes to the current system to get this working. First, you'd have to go through and remove the hard-coding of the disk to use as the wrapper device and the snapshot device(s).
The more difficult problem would be going through and making sure that each instance of CM used a different set of snapshot devices. Right now, we don't know how many checkpoints a test has, but we assume it is less than 20 (I think), and just mount that many snapshot devices. If you wanted to change CM to run multiple instances on a single machine, you may want to change it so that you can pass in a range of devices for the snapshot disks and make sure you pass in a unique wrapper device.
Finally, the current version of CM assumes that it has complete control over the kernel modules. In this case I can think of 2 options: 1) build something on top of CM that coordinates the kernel modules across all CM instances running, or 2) modify the kernel modules to dynamically add nodes after they are inserted (just like brd
can do now).
